what happens when an oceanic and continental meets

Respuesta :

alexiscampbell25
alexiscampbell25 alexiscampbell25
  • 09-12-2021

Answer:

When oceanic crust converges with continental crust, the denser oceanic plate plunges beneath the continental plate. This process, called subduction, occurs at the oceanic trenches. ... The subducting plate causes melting in the mantle above the plate. The magma rises and erupts, creating volcanoes.
